Filter products

Product type

Brand

Refine by price

Currently in stock

On promotion

Marketplace product

Review rating

The Merchant of Venice

The Merchant of Venice
9 products found
Items per page
Sort by
0
£189.99 each was £265.00 £189.99 per 100ml

0
£11.99 each was £20.00 £23.98 per 100ml

0
£11.99 each was £20.00 £23.98 per 100ml

0
£18.99 each was £21.00 £6.33 each

0
£178.99 each was £183.00 £178.99 per 100ml

0
£14.99 each £5.00 each

0
£31.99 each £47.98 per 15ml

0
£110.99 each £110.99 per 100ml

0
£5.99 each was £9.49 £5.99 per 100ml